Intercostal nerve transfer to the biceps motor branch is a technique used to treat complete traumatic brachial plexus injuries. It involves transferring a nerve from the chest, typically the eighth or ninth intercostal nerve, to the paralyzed biceps motor branch.

The goal is to restore some level of elbow flexion, and possibly even forearm supination and hand grip strength. The procedure starts by identifying the intercostal nerve and dissecting it out. The nerve is then routed to the biceps motor branch and coapted end-to-end.

After coaptation, reinnervation of the target nerve is assessed using electrodiagnostic measures, and a nerve graft may be needed if there is poor reinnervation.

This procedure can produce successful outcomes, although the degree of function restored is dependent on a variety of factors. Regardless, intercostal nerve transfer can be an important part of treating complete traumatic brachial plexus injuries and can aid in helping a patient regain some arm and hand function.

Using what you know about the of the structures of side chains and the mechanisms presented in chapter, choose an amino acid side chain to play the following roles in an enzymatic mechanism: (a) participate in proton transfer, (b) act as a nucleophile.

Answers

Amino acid side chain that participates in proton transfer and acts as a nucleophile. Amino acid side chains are the part of an amino acid that extends from the alpha carbon and contributes to the protein's function.

The side chain of an amino acid can vary from just a single hydrogen atom to a complex ring structure. They are involved in catalytic activity, binding interactions, and structural stability of proteins.

(a) Participate in proton transfer: Histidine is the amino acid side chain that participates in proton transfer in an enzymatic mechanism. It is a basic amino acid that has a pKa of 6.0, which is near physiological pH. It has an imidazole side chain that can act as both an acid and a base. Histidine side chains can be protonated or unprotonated, which makes them ideal for facilitating proton transfer in enzymatic reactions.

(b) Act as a nucleophile: Serine is the amino acid side chain that acts as a nucleophile in an enzymatic mechanism. It has a hydroxyl group (-OH) on its side chain, which is highly reactive and can act as a nucleophile. This makes serine ideal for catalyzing reactions that involve nucleophilic substitution or hydrolysis. The hydroxyl group of the serine side chain can form covalent bonds with other molecules, which can then be further modified to produce the desired product.

What is fibrinogen?Both serum and plasma are derived from the liquid fraction of blood that remains after the cells have been removed, but there is where the similarities end. Serum is the liquid left over after blood clots. Plasma is the liquid that remains after the administration of an anticoagulant prevents clotting.Fibrinogen is a glycoprotein complex that is generated in the liver and circulates in all vertebrate blood. Thrombin converts it enzymatically to fibrin during tissue and vascular injury, and ultimately to a fibrin-based blood clot. Fibrin clots primarily serve to occlude blood arteries in order to stop bleeding.

The statement regarding p53 that is not true is: "p53 promotes cell survival and growth regardless of cellular stress or DNA damage."

In fact, p53 is a tumor suppressor protein that plays a crucial role in preventing cancer by stopping cell growth and inducing apoptosis (cell death) in response to cellular stress or DNA damage.

Apoptosis, also known as programmed cell death, is a natural process of cell self-destruction that plays a crucial role in various physiological and pathological events in multicellular organisms. It is a tightly regulated and highly organized process that helps maintain tissue homeostasis, eliminate damaged or unwanted cells, and shape development.

Apoptosis involves a series of cellular events orchestrated by specific signaling pathways. These pathways can be activated by various internal and external stimuli, such as DNA damage, cellular stress, developmental cues, or immune responses. The activation of apoptotic pathways leads to the activation of specific enzymes called caspases, which are responsible for executing the cellular demolition process.

During apoptosis, cells undergo characteristic morphological changes, including cell shrinkage, membrane blebbing, chromatin condensation, and fragmentation of the cell into membrane-bound apoptotic bodies. Importantly, these changes prevent the release of harmful cellular contents and stimulate phagocytic cells to engulf and remove the apoptotic bodies, preventing inflammation and tissue damage.

Apoptosis serves several important functions in different contexts. During development, it plays a critical role in sculpting and shaping tissues and organs by eliminating excessive or unnecessary cells. In the immune system, apoptosis helps regulate the number of immune cells, eliminating autoreactive or infected cells. It is also involved in eliminating damaged or potentially cancerous cells, acting as a protective mechanism against tumor formation.

Apoptosis is a fundamental biological process that maintains tissue homeostasis, shapes development, and eliminates unwanted or damaged cells. Its highly regulated nature ensures that cells undergo self-destruction without causing harm to the surrounding tissues. Understanding the mechanisms and regulation of apoptosis is crucial for various fields, including developmental biology, immunology, and cancer research.

The human heart is located within the thoracic cavity, medially between the lungs in the space known as the mediastinum. It is separated from other structures in the mediastinum by a pericardial sac.The dorsal surface of the heart lies near the bodies of the vertebrae, and its anterior surface sits deep to the sternum and costal cartilages. The great veins, the superior and inferior venae cavae, and the great arteries, the aorta and pulmonary trunk, are attached to the superior surface of the heart, called the base. The cardiac notch is the slight deviation of the apex to the left that is reflected in a depression in the medial surface of the inferior lobe of the left lung.
